Retrofit Planning for Existing Automation Systems
Successful integration of the PLANMECA PROMAX 121-10-03-D into an existing control system requires careful pre-installation planning across several interdependent subsystems. Before removing the legacy board, engineers should document the current terminal wiring layout and photograph all connector positions to ensure accurate re-termination. The PROMAX control cabinet typically houses a dedicated power supply module that must be verified for output voltage stability — an aging or undersized PSU can cause intermittent board faults even after a successful swap.
The backplane interface and rack slot assignment must be confirmed against the system’s original configuration documentation. In multi-board PROMAX installations, the I/O expansion modules connected downstream of the main control board may require re-addressing after the replacement, particularly if the original board held non-default node assignments. Engineers should also verify that any communication interface modules — such as serial or fieldbus adapters integrated into the PROMAX architecture — remain correctly mapped after the board swap, as communication link parameters are sometimes stored locally on the control board rather than in a central configuration file.
For systems that include a PLANMECA PROMAX HMI panel, screen calibration and display parameter verification should be performed as part of the commissioning checklist. HMI screens linked to the control board may require a soft reset or parameter re-sync to restore full graphical functionality. Similarly, if the system uses a programming cable or diagnostic interface for firmware access, confirm that the replacement board accepts the same interface protocol before attempting any firmware updates.
Where the PROMAX system is integrated with external signal conditioning or signal isolation modules, verify that analog and digital I/O signal levels remain within the replacement board’s specified input ranges. Mismatched signal levels are a common source of post-retrofit calibration errors that can extend commissioning time unnecessarily. Having the correct spare terminal blocks and wiring accessories on-site before beginning the swap will further reduce downtime exposure.
Downtime Control During System Migration
Minimizing unplanned downtime during a control board replacement is a primary concern for any facility operating PLANMECA PROMAX systems in production or clinical environments. The 121-10-03-D is designed to support a structured swap procedure that protects existing program logic and maintains field control continuity throughout the migration process.
Prior to initiating the replacement, a full backup of the existing system configuration — including I/O address tables, communication parameters, and any custom program logic stored on or referenced by the original board — should be completed and stored offline. This backup serves as the recovery baseline if commissioning reveals unexpected compatibility issues. Where possible, the replacement should be scheduled during a planned maintenance window to avoid interrupting active operations.
During the physical swap, power isolation procedures must be strictly followed, including lockout/tagout of the control cabinet supply. Once the 121-10-03-D is seated and all connectors are re-terminated, a staged power-up sequence — starting with low-voltage logic power before enabling output stages — reduces the risk of transient faults during initial energization. Post-installation, a systematic I/O verification pass confirms that all field devices are responding correctly before returning the system to normal operation.
For facilities that cannot tolerate extended downtime, maintaining a pre-tested spare 121-10-03-D board in local inventory is the most effective risk mitigation strategy. Combined with documented wiring records and a commissioning checklist, this approach reduces mean time to repair (MTTR) to the minimum achievable for this class of control system retrofit.
